Abstract:

The change in the bifurcation structure of a quadratic map due to the introduction of linear time dependence of the bifurcation parameter is investigated. Although nontrivial fixed points do not exist for this system, a bifurcation diagram can be constructed provided the sweep rate is not too large. The characteristic scaling features and hysteresis effects exhibited in this diagram are studied. Since studies of bifurcation points are often carried out by such parameter variations, the results should provide guides for the interpretation of experimental data. © 1985 The American Physical Society.
